Preventing Foundation Water Damage with Quality Gutters

Quality gutters are pivotal in safeguarding a home's foundation from water damage. These systems channel rainwater away from the house's base, preventing water accumulation that can lead to costly structural issues.

Effective water diversion helps mitigate the risk of foundation cracks, soil erosion, and potential basement flooding, which are common problems when gutter systems are either absent or malfunctioning.

Gutter systems help maintain soil stability around the home's foundation by maintaining a clear pathway for water runoff. This is critical in preventing the soil from becoming supersaturated, which can cause uneven settling and significant damage to the foundation.

Regular cleaning and maintenance of gutters are essential to ensure they perform this role effectively.

Ensuring that downspouts extend several feet from the house is also crucial. This further assists in directing the water away from the foundation, providing an added layer of protection against water penetration into the home’s base.

Guarding Landscaping and Exterior Surfaces with Effective Gutter Systems

Gutters are integral in preserving a home's landscaping and exterior surfaces by controlling water flow during storms. Without gutters, rainwater can pour off the eaves of your roof, causing soil erosion and damaging delicate plantings and lawns.

This uncontrolled water can also lead to the deterioration of exterior walls, paint, and siding.

Gutter systems channel water into downspouts to ensure that water is discharged at a safe distance from these vulnerable areas. This protects soil and substrates from being washed away, maintaining the aesthetic and structural integrity of the landscaping and building exterior.

Furthermore, it helps prevent puddling, which can lead to slippery conditions and mold growth on patios and sidewalks.

To maintain this protective barrier, homeowners must ensure that their gutters are free from blockages, such as leaves and debris.

Regular inspections and cleanouts should be scheduled, especially after heavy storms or during the fall season when leaves are more likely to accumulate.

Enhancing Roof Longevity with Properly Maintained Gutters

Properly installed and maintained gutters are essential for extending a roof's lifespan,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or snow.

Gutter prevents standing water accumulation on the roof by efficiently removing it, which can lead to leaks and structural decay over time.

During winter, gutters also play a critical role in preventing the formation of ice dams. Ice dams occur when heat from the attic melts the snow on the roof, and the water refreezes at the roof's edge, where it is cooler.

If gutters are clogged or poorly maintained, water can back up under roof shingles and penetrate the roofing material, causing significant damage. Therefore, it is vital for roof health to ensure that gutters are clean and free from obstructions.

Moreover, gutters that are correctly aligned with the roof’s slope and properly secured will ensure that water flows freely and is directed away efficiently. This avoids the potential for water to seep under roof tiles and compromise the roof structure, ensuring the roof’s durability and functionality.

Identifying Signs for Gutter Repair or Replacement

Recognizing the signs that indicate the need for gutter repairs or replacement is crucial for maintaining the integrity and protection of your property. Common indicators include visible sagging, cracks, holes, or gutters pulling away from the roofline.

These signs suggest that the gutters may not function optimally and could compromise the home's water management system.

Watermarks or damage under the gutters are also telling signs of leaks or overflows, which can damage the fascia boards and soffits. Additionally, if during a rainstorm, you notice water spilling over the sides of the gutter rather than flowing smoothly through the downspouts, it may be time to consider cleaning or potentially replacing your gutter system.

Lastly, rust and corrosion are critical signs, especially in steel gutters, that compromise the integrity of the gutter system. In these cases, prompt replacement with more durable materials, such as aluminum or vinyl, might be necessary to ensure continued property protection.

Impact of Gutter Materials and Designs on Effectiveness

Gutter effectiveness in different climates and weather conditions largely depends on their material and design. Aluminum gutters, for example, are lightweight, rust-resistant, and suitable for most climates. They can handle heavy rain and snow well, making them popular in many regions.

On the other hand, vinyl gutters are ideal for milder climates. They are resistant to corrosion and easy to install but may become brittle and crack in very cold weather. While more expensive, copper gutters offer exceptional durability and can withstand extreme weather conditions. They age beautifully over time to develop a protective patina.

Design factors, such as the shape and size of the gutter, also play a significant role. K-style gutters, which have a decorative face that mimics crown molding, offer a good balance of form and function, providing greater capacity and less prone to clogging.

Conversely, half-round gutters are better suited for traditional or historic homes and are easier to clean though they may not handle as much runoff.
